Evaluation of operator experience and nickel–titanium retreatment file systems in curved root canals

Abstract

Purpose

The aim of this study was to evaluate the influence of operator experience and four different nickel–titanium (NiTi) retreatment systems in curved canals with respect to procedural time, complications, and file distortions during root canal filling removal.

Materials and methods

Root canal treatment was performed on 80 acrylic blocks with a 30° curvature. The blocks were assigned to either an endodontist or an endodontic resident (n = 40 each) and further divided into four subgroups (n = 10) according to the retreatment system used: ProTaper Universal Retreatment, ROGIN Retreatment Files, FANTA AF Retreatment Files, and EndoArt Retreatment Gold. Procedural time, complications (perforation, ledge formation, and apical transportation), and file distortions (unwinding, tip deformation, and instrument separation) were recorded.

Results

The median procedural time for the endodontist (120 [95–142]) was significantly shorter than that for the resident (145 [117–162]) (p = 0.007). No statistically significant differences were observed between operators with regard to complications. The ProTaper Universal Retreatment system exhibited the lowest overall complication rates numerically. Additionally, both the FANTA AF Retreatment Files and the ProTaper Universal Retreatment system demonstrated a lower incidence of ledge formation when used by the resident; however, this difference did not reach statistical significance.

Conclusion

The endodontist completed the procedures faster than the endodontic resident. The ProTaper Universal Retreatment system showed the lowest overall number of complications across both operators. The FANTA AF Retreatment Files demonstrated the lowest incidence of ledge formation, whereas EndoArt Retreatment Gold exhibited the highest incidence.
